Maliketh’s Black Blade stands as one of Elden Ring’s most devastating colossal swords, delivering exceptional range combined with staggering impact force. Recent updates have significantly enhanced the weapon’s moveset fluidity, enabling faster attack sequences that maintain the weapon’s immense damage potential while improving user experience.

The weapon’s signature ability, Destined Death, creates a health reduction debuff that diminishes enemy maximum HP by 10% while dealing substantial damage over time. This dual-effect makes it exceptionally effective against high-health bosses and tanky PvP opponents.
Strategic positioning is crucial when wielding this colossal weapon. Maintain optimal distance to capitalize on its extended reach while avoiding close-quarters engagements where faster weapons may outpace your attacks.
How to Get Maliketh’s Black Blade
Acquiring Maliketh’s Black Blade requires navigating the perilous Crumbling Farum Azula and defeating the legendary beast clergyman himself. This late-game area demands careful navigation through environmental hazards and powerful enemies.
Upon victory, you’ll receive the Remembrance of the Black Blade, which can be exchanged with Enia at the Roundtable Hold for this formidable weapon.
Preparation is essential for this encounter. Maliketh employs rapid, high-damage attacks with limited recovery windows. Consider incorporating ranged options to create attack opportunities during his more aggressive phases.
The Blasphemous Blade consistently ranks as Elden Ring’s most versatile greatsword, and patch 1.09 has further solidified its dominance. The weapon now features enhanced attack speed, extended range, and significantly reduced recovery time between combos.
What distinguishes this weapon is its unique hybrid damage profile, combining substantial fire damage with physical strike damage. This dual-damage type proves exceptionally effective against enemies with specific resistances.
Its Ash of War, Taker’s Flames, represents one of the game’s most powerful abilities. The skill projects a wide, long-range flame wave that knocks down opponents in PvP while easily clearing groups of enemies in PvE scenarios.
Advanced players should note that Taker’s Flames also provides health restoration based on damage dealt, creating exceptional sustainability during extended engagements.
How to Get Blasphemous Blade
Obtaining the Blasphemous Blade requires confronting the monstrous Shardbearer Rykard within Mount Gelmir’s Volcano Manor. You can access this area through multiple routes, including progression from Altus Plateau or following specific NPC questlines.
The most efficient approach involves locating an illusory wall in the manor’s right hallway, then navigating the legacy dungeon to reach Rykard’s arena.
Upon defeating this formidable boss, you’ll receive both his Great Rune and the Remembrance of the Blasphemous, exchangeable for the blade through Finger Reader Enia at Roundtable Hold.
Mohgwyn’s Sacred Spear maintains its position as a premier bleed weapon despite recent balancing adjustments. The spear still delivers impressive range, substantial base damage, and reliable hemorrhage buildup.

Recent changes have affected thrusting weapon performance in PvP and reduced counter-attack damage potential.
The weapon’s unique skill, Bloodboon Ritual, creates a massive area-of-effect blood flame explosion that rapidly builds bleed on multiple targets simultaneously.
Despite these adjustments, the spear remains highly effective when utilized by players who understand spacing and timing fundamentals.
How to Get Mohgwyn’s Sacred Spear
Acquiring Mohgwyn’s Sacred Spear presents one of Elden Ring’s most challenging acquisition quests. The weapon resides within the Mohgwyn Dynasty Mausoleum, accessible through Varre’s questline or a teleporter in Consecrated Snowfield.
Reaching this location requires substantial game progression. Once there, you must defeat Mohg, Lord of Blood, a two-phase boss requiring precise pattern recognition and execution.
Success grants the Remembrance of the Blood Lord, exchangeable for the spear through Enia at Roundtable Hold.
Morgott’s Cursed Sword experienced substantial improvements in patch 1.09, transforming it into a highly competitive curved greatsword option. The weapon’s signature ability, Cursed-Blood Slice, now features dramatically increased projectile generation speed and significantly improved recovery time.
The enhanced projectile speed makes the attack significantly more difficult to evade, even when opponents successfully dodge the initial physical strike.
The curved greatsword’s standard attacks have also received comprehensive buffs to speed, range, and recovery characteristics.
While technically classified as a bleed weapon and thus affected by general bleed build nerfs, the mechanical improvements substantially outweigh these minor drawbacks.
Where to Get Morgott’s Cursed Sword
To obtain Morgott’s Cursed Sword, you must first progress through Leyndell, Royal Capital. Before advancing the main story by burning the Erdtree, confront Morgott, the Omen King at the Erdtree’s base.
Victory grants the Remembrance of the Omen King, which can be exchanged for the sword through Finger Reader Enia at Roundtable Hold.
The Axe of Godfrey has undergone a remarkable transformation from its initially disappointing state to becoming a genuinely formidable colossal weapon. The weapon’s signature skill, Regal Roar, when combined with appropriate talismans and buffs, can deliver staggering damage exceeding 1,000 points per strike.
Activating Regal Roar unlocks an entirely new heavy attack moveset capable of rapidly dismantling even the most resilient enemies and bosses.
The weapon’s combo sequence—beginning with a compact area-of-effect slam followed by a sweeping uppercut—can be seamlessly chained for exceptional damage-per-second output.
Substantial improvements to both poise damage and raw attack power make this weapon viable for both player-versus-environment content and competitive PvP encounters.
How to Get the Axe of Godfrey
Securing the Axe of Godfrey requires defeating Godfrey, First Elden Lord, in his spectral form within Leyndell’s throne room.
Upon conquering this legendary warrior, you’ll receive the Remembrance of Hoarah Loux, exchangeable for the axe through Enia at Roundtable Hold.
